WebProperties of the Dot Product. Let x, y, z be vectors in R n and let c be a scalar. Commutativity: x · y = y · x. Distributivity with addition: (x + y) · z = x · z + y · z. Distributivity with scalar multiplication: (cx) · y = c (x · y). Piecewise definition is a … WebThe kite is split into two isosceles triangles by the shorter diagonal. The kite is divided into two congruent triangles by the longer diagonal. The longer diagonal bisects the pair of opposite angles. The area of kite = 12× d1× d2, where d1, d2 are lengths of diagonals. Perimeter of a kite with sides a and b is given by 2 [a+b].
